This course, "ASP.NET Core 9 Entity Framework: Web APIs con Bases de Datos", is a fantastic opportunity for anyone looking to dive into the world of web development using ASP.NET Core and Entity Framework. Whether you’re a beginner eager to learn about web APIs or an intermediate developer looking to expand your skillset, this course offers a comprehensive approach that covers essential concepts and practical applications. Let’s take a closer look at what this course has to offer.
What you’ll learn
Throughout the course, students will acquire a variety of essential skills and knowledge crucial for modern web development. Here are the main highlights:
- ASP.NET Core 9: You’ll gain hands-on experience with the latest version of ASP.NET Core, understanding its features, advantages, and how to implement them effectively.
- Entity Framework Core: Learn how to interact with databases using Entity Framework Core, covering data modeling, querying, migrations, and how to perform CRUD (Create, Read, Update, Delete) operations seamlessly.
- Web APIs: The course emphasizes building robust RESTful APIs, equipping students with the skills to create and manage APIs that can serve data to various clients.
- Database Integration: You’ll work extensively with relational databases, specifically learning how to configure and use SQL Server and other common databases.
- Hands-on Projects: Practical projects give you the chance to apply what you’ve learned, solidifying concepts through real-world applications and helping build a portfolio that showcases your skills.
Requirements and course approach
This course adopts a practical, hands-on approach ideal for beginners as well as those with some prior programming experience. While the course is friendly to newcomers, here are the recommended requirements:
- Basic Programming Knowledge: Familiarity with C# or a similar programming language is suggested, as this will ease your journey through the concepts taught in the course.
- Development Environment: A working knowledge of IDEs (like Visual Studio) and how to set up a .NET development environment will be beneficial, although the course does provide guidance on these aspects.
The course is structured around a series of engaging lectures complemented by practical coding exercises, quizzes, and projects that encourage active participation. This blended approach not only reinforces learning but also helps you build confidence in your ability to create applications from scratch.
Who this course is for
This course is perfect for a wide range of learners:
- Beginners: Those new to web development and programming will find this course accessible and informative, providing a strong foundation in ASP.NET Core and Entity Framework.
- Intermediate Developers: If you have some experience with web development but want to deepen your knowledge of current technologies, this course will help bridge any gaps in your understanding of ASP.NET and database interaction.
- Software Developers: Professionals looking to transition into web application development will benefit from the practical skills that are directly applicable in the job market.
Outcomes and final thoughts
By the end of this course, you’ll not only understand the core concepts of ASP.NET Core and Entity Framework but will also be able to build functional web APIs connected to databases. You’ll have the skills to create data-driven applications, enhancing your development portfolio and making you more competitive in the tech job market.
In conclusion, "ASP.NET Core 9 Entity Framework: Web APIs con Bases de Datos" is an excellent course for anyone looking to venture into the exciting world of web APIs and database integration. With its user-friendly approach, practical exercises, and comprehensive content, you’ll walk away with the confidence and skills to tackle real-world projects head-on. Whether you’re starting your tech journey or aiming to add valuable skills to your repertoire, this course will serve as a strong stepping stone toward your goals.